Before, the normal procedure in AL involved preparing physical documents, setting an appointment with a notary public, and signing documents with everyone in the same room. Now, you may collect the necessary documents electronically and just show up online for your appointment.

Follow these steps to notarize a document online in Talladega County

  1. Before scheduling your appointment and preparing papers, double-check if an electronic notary is available in Alabama.
  2. Ensure that the type of document you need to notarize is eligible for RON.
  3. Book an appointment with your electronic notary. It may be any online platform with a video conferencing feature since the notary must see you to verify your identity.
  4. Prepare your identification documents: include something with your social security number and a government-issued photo ID.
  5. Prepare your document to be verified. IMPORTANT: Do not sign your paper before you have it notarized.
  6. Submit your document to the e-notary.
  7. Attend an online session with the notary, who will validate your file in real-time.
  8. Sign your document digitally to complete the notarization.
